The sequence of a possible 5S RNA-equivalent in hamster mitochondria.

R J Baer, D T Dubin.   

Abstract

We have sequenced 3SE RNA, an unmodified species from hamster cell mitochondria that may be a 5S rRNA-equivalent. The sequence is [[Formula: see text]. The underlined stretches can form the stems of 2 hairpins whose existence is supported by S1 nuclease analysis. Residues 24 through 34 can also base-pair extensively with a sequence in the 3'-region of the small subunit ("13S") mitochondrial rRNA. These interactions resemble interactions postulated for 5S RNA.
